The Impact of Social Beauty Standards on Self-Esteem

Social beauty standards have long been a topic of debate and discussion, with many individuals struggling to reconcile their self-perception with the often unrealistic and narrow ideals perpetuated by the media and popular culture. These beauty standards can have a detrimental impact on self-esteem, leading to feelings of inadequacy, self-doubt, and a constant struggle to conform to an unattainable norm. This can be particularly challenging for individuals who do not fit the traditional mold of beauty, as they may feel marginalized and excluded from the mainstream narrative.

However, the rise of inclusive and diverse representations in the beauty industry, as well as the growing movement towards self-acceptance and body positivity, has the potential to challenge these restrictive standards and empower individuals to embrace their unique beauty. By recognizing and celebrating the diverse range of human experiences and appearances, we can foster a more inclusive and accepting society that values inner beauty and self-worth over superficial physical attributes.

Makeup as a Form of Self-Expression and Empowerment

Makeup can be a powerful tool for self-expression and empowerment, allowing individuals to explore their creativity, experiment with different personas, and ultimately, feel more in control of their own image and identity. When we use makeup as a form of self-expression, we are not only enhancing our physical appearance but also communicating something deeper about our inner selves. The colors, textures, and techniques we choose can serve as a canvas for our emotions, moods, and personal style, enabling us to share our unique perspectives with the world.

This sense of self-expression can be particularly empowering for individuals who have traditionally been marginalized or underrepresented in the beauty industry. By embracing makeup as a means of self-representation, they can challenge societal norms, assert their individuality, and feel a greater sense of agency and control over their own narratives. Furthermore, the act of applying makeup can become a ritual of self-care and self-love, a moment of pause and reflection in our busy lives. This mindful practice can help us connect with our inner selves, cultivate self-acceptance, and ultimately, boost our self-esteem and confidence.

The Role of Makeup Tutorials and Influencers in Promoting Self-Esteem

In recent years, the rise of online makeup tutorials and the growing influence of beauty influencers have played a significant role in shaping the relationship between makeup and self-esteem. Makeup tutorials, whether found on YouTube, Instagram, or TikTok, have become a valuable resource for individuals looking to enhance their makeup skills and experiment with new techniques. These tutorials can be particularly empowering for those who may feel intimidated by the world of makeup, as they provide step-by-step guidance and encouragement.

Moreover, beauty influencers who create these tutorials often serve as role models, showcasing their own journeys with makeup and self-acceptance. By sharing their personal stories and struggles, these influencers can inspire their followers to embrace their unique features, experiment with makeup, and ultimately, boost their self-esteem. However, it's important to approach the world of makeup tutorials and influencers with a critical eye. While many promote self-love and body positivity, others may perpetuate unrealistic beauty standards or encourage unhealthy behaviors. It's essential to find a balance and to surround yourself with positive, empowering voices that align with your own values and self-care practices.

Products and Techniques for Enhancing Confidence Through Makeup

When it comes to using makeup to boost self-esteem and confidence, the options are endless. From high-end cosmetics to budget-friendly drugstore finds, there are a variety of products and techniques that can help you achieve your desired look and feel.

Β 

Products to Consider:

  • Primer: Helps create a smooth, even canvas for your makeup, boosting your confidence in its application.
  • Foundation: Evens out skin tone and can help conceal imperfections, allowing you to feel more comfortable in your own skin.
  • Concealer: Covers blemishes, dark circles, and other areas of concern, giving you a more polished, confident appearance.
  • Blush: Adds a healthy, radiant glow to your complexion, enhancing your natural beauty.
  • Eyeshadow: Allows you to experiment with different colors and techniques, enabling self-expression and creativity.
  • Mascara: Accentuates your eyes, making them appear more open and vibrant.
  • Lipstick or Lip Gloss: Adds a finishing touch to your look, giving you a confidence-boosting pep in your step.

Β 

Techniques to Explore:

  • Color Correcting: Neutralizing discoloration and evening out skin tone can help you feel more confident in your bare-faced appearance.
  • Contouring and Highlighting: Sculpting and enhancing your facial features can create a more defined, polished look.
  • Brow Shaping: Well-groomed brows can frame your face and enhance your overall appearance.
  • Winged Eyeliner: Creating a bold, dramatic eye look can be a game-changer for your confidence.
  • Gradual Lash Building: Volumizing and lengthening your lashes can open up your eyes and make you feel more put-together.
